PLAYBACK

SINGLE FRAME DISPLAY

48

Press the main switch to
turn the camera on.

Slide the record/play
switch to PLAY.

• The last image recorded will

appear.

• If the Index display appears when

you switch to PLAY, press the
display button to change to Single
Frame Display.

Use the + or – button to
scroll through the images.

• The + button goes to the next

frame. The – button goes to the
previous frame.

• Press and hold the button to

continually scroll.

Single Frame Display allows recorded images to be viewed
individually with or without the image information.
Insert an image memory card into the camera, following the
instructions on page 29, if one is not in the camera already.
To view an image immediately after recording it, start at step .

There are two options available in Play mode; viewing one image at
a time (Single Frame Display) or viewing 9 images at once (Index
Display). Pressing the display button in Play mode will change the
display in the following sequence.

Single Frame Display

(no information)

Single Frame Display

(with image information)

Index Display

(9 images at one time)
